Slater slams Aussie PM over India travel ban - Newspaper
MELBOURNE: Former Test opener and cricket commentator Michael Slater has pilloried the Australian government over its decision to ban citizens in Covid-ravaged India from returning home, saying Prime Minister Scott Morrison has ‘blood’ on his hands. Australian residents and citizens are banned from entering the country within 14 days of being in India and those who disobey face fines and jail. “If our Government cared for the safety of Aussies they would allow us to get home.
